In aztec mythology, when quetzalcoatl descends into the land of the dead the underworld his goal is to return the bones of ancestors to earth to restore humanity. Signs preceding the end of the world is a short but powerful novel about a young mexican woman, makina, who crosses the border to the us illegally in order to deliver a message from her mother to her brother, who crossed several years earlier on what seemed to makina to be a fools errand.
